The 8 Hours of Bahrain was the last race of Team Peugeot TotalEnergies’ three-round 2022 programme ahead of its full assault on the FIA World Endurance Championship from 2023. Saturday’s race saw the #94 Peugeot 9X8 secure fourth place, while the #93 sister car posted the fastest race lap after earning a front-row start in qualifying! These encouraging results enabled the team to continue its apprenticeship of the series and collect valuable information that the drivers and technical squad plan to put to good use as they prepare for their next tests, beginning with Sunday’s FIA WEC Rookie Test. This annual session will see youngsters Maximilian Günther, Malthe Jakobsen and Yann Ehrlacher team up with regular drivers Mikkel Jensen and Nico Müller.

In addition to being the sixth and final round of the 2022 FIA World Endurance Championship, the 8 Hours of Bahrain in Sakhir is Team Peugeot TotalEnergies’ third official outing as its apprenticeship of the series continues. After topping free practice on Thursday, the #93 Peugeot 9X8 secured a front-row start in qualifying in the hands of Paul Di Resta, while Gustavo Menezes put the #94 sister car on the grid’s second row for Saturday’s race which kicks off at 2pm local time. Team PEUGEOT TotalEnergies made its maiden appearance in the FIA World Endurance Championship (FIA WEC) at today’s 6 Hours of Monza. The trip to Italy enabled it to harvest a significant amount of information as the team got to see how the PEUGEOT 9X8 performed in traffic and the afternoon’s extreme conditions. The steep learning curve will now continue with further private testing ahead of the next FIA WEC round, in Fuji, Japan, in September.

On July 10, 2022, Team Peugeot TotalEnergies’ two PEUGEOT 9X8 Le Mans Hypercar prototypes will make their official racing debut at Monza, Italy, in the fourth round of the 2022 FIA World Endurance Championship (FIA WEC). Building upon the success of its previous programmes with the 905 (1990>1993, powered by a V10 petrol engine) and 908 (2007>2011, powered by an HDI FAP diesel V12), PEUGEOT is making its grand return to endurance racing with a hybrid-powered car that embodies its electrification strategy. The electrification of PEUGEOT’s model line-up is a core feature of its strategy as it bids to deliver carbon-free mobility within the shortest timeframe possible. But what connection does this have with the PEUGEOT 9X8’s upcoming race debut at the 6 Hours of Monza, Italy, on July 10? Simple: the brand’s involvement in the headlining Le Mans Hypercar (LMH) class of the FIA World Endurance Championship and the Le Mans 24 Hours with its new, hybrid-powered Hypercar is making a real contribution to the acceleration of PEUGEOT’s progress in the realm of electrification technology. The introduction of the LMH class was central to the make’s decision to return to endurance racing.

Peugeot Sport has signed a multi-year partnership with Marelli, a leading global automotive supplier with a long-standing and extensive expertise in the field of motorsports and high-performance technologies. This crucial technological partnership is based on the development of the most efficient electric solution to match the extreme performance requirements of the PEUGEOT 9X8 Hypercar hybrid powertrain system, that will compete from 2022 in the World Endurance Championship (WEC).

Team PEUGEOT TotalEnergies’ PEUGEOT 9X8 Hybrid Hypercar will make its official racing debut in the FIA World Endurance Championship (FIA WEC) this summer, with two cars sporting race numbers 93 and 94. The end of winter and this spring have been dedicated to development work, with the team, drivers and car conducting simulations and tests ahead of the 9X8’s final homologation by the FIA, which will freeze its technical characteristics until 2025.
